在當(dāng)今數(shù)字化時(shí)代,網(wǎng)絡(luò)安全問題日益嚴(yán)峻,CC(Challenge Collapsar)攻擊作為一種常見的網(wǎng)絡(luò)攻擊手段,給眾多網(wǎng)站和網(wǎng)絡(luò)服務(wù)帶來了巨大的威脅。跨平臺防御CC軟件應(yīng)運(yùn)而生,旨在為不同操作系統(tǒng)和網(wǎng)絡(luò)環(huán)境提供統(tǒng)一的CC攻擊防護(hù)解決方案。然而,這類軟件在應(yīng)用過程中也面臨著諸多挑戰(zhàn)。本文將詳細(xì)探討跨平臺防御CC軟件的應(yīng)用與挑戰(zhàn)。
跨平臺防御CC軟件的概述
CC攻擊是一種通過大量偽造的HTTP請求來消耗服務(wù)器資源,從而使服務(wù)器無法正常響應(yīng)合法用戶請求的攻擊方式。跨平臺防御CC軟件則是能夠在多種操作系統(tǒng)(如Windows、Linux、macOS等)和不同網(wǎng)絡(luò)架構(gòu)下運(yùn)行的防護(hù)工具,其核心功能是檢測并攔截CC攻擊流量,確保服務(wù)器的穩(wěn)定運(yùn)行。
這類軟件通常采用多種技術(shù)手段來實(shí)現(xiàn)防護(hù),例如行為分析、規(guī)則匹配、機(jī)器學(xué)習(xí)等。行為分析技術(shù)通過監(jiān)測用戶的訪問行為模式,識別出異常的請求流量;規(guī)則匹配則是根據(jù)預(yù)設(shè)的規(guī)則,對進(jìn)入的請求進(jìn)行篩選,攔截符合攻擊特征的請求;機(jī)器學(xué)習(xí)技術(shù)可以通過對大量的正常和攻擊流量數(shù)據(jù)進(jìn)行學(xué)習(xí),自動(dòng)識別出潛在的CC攻擊。
跨平臺防御CC軟件的應(yīng)用場景
企業(yè)網(wǎng)站防護(hù):企業(yè)網(wǎng)站是企業(yè)在互聯(lián)網(wǎng)上的重要形象展示窗口,一旦遭受CC攻擊,可能導(dǎo)致網(wǎng)站無法訪問,影響企業(yè)的業(yè)務(wù)運(yùn)營和品牌形象??缙脚_防御CC軟件可以部署在企業(yè)的網(wǎng)站服務(wù)器上,實(shí)時(shí)監(jiān)測和攔截CC攻擊,保障網(wǎng)站的正常運(yùn)行。例如,一家電商企業(yè)的網(wǎng)站在促銷活動(dòng)期間,可能會(huì)吸引大量的用戶訪問,同時(shí)也容易成為CC攻擊的目標(biāo)。通過部署跨平臺防御CC軟件,可以有效防止攻擊導(dǎo)致的網(wǎng)站崩潰,確保用戶能夠順利進(jìn)行購物。
游戲服務(wù)器防護(hù):游戲服務(wù)器需要處理大量的玩家請求,對服務(wù)器的性能和穩(wěn)定性要求極高。CC攻擊可能會(huì)導(dǎo)致游戲服務(wù)器響應(yīng)緩慢甚至無法連接,影響玩家的游戲體驗(yàn)??缙脚_防御CC軟件可以為游戲服務(wù)器提供實(shí)時(shí)的防護(hù),確保游戲的流暢運(yùn)行。例如,一款熱門的在線游戲在新版本發(fā)布時(shí),可能會(huì)吸引大量的玩家同時(shí)登錄,此時(shí)如果遭受CC攻擊,將會(huì)嚴(yán)重影響游戲的正常運(yùn)營。通過使用跨平臺防御CC軟件,可以有效抵御攻擊,保障玩家的游戲體驗(yàn)。
云計(jì)算平臺防護(hù):云計(jì)算平臺為眾多企業(yè)和用戶提供了靈活的計(jì)算資源和服務(wù)。然而,由于其開放性和共享性,云計(jì)算平臺更容易成為CC攻擊的目標(biāo)??缙脚_防御CC軟件可以部署在云計(jì)算平臺的各個(gè)節(jié)點(diǎn)上,對整個(gè)平臺進(jìn)行全面的防護(hù)。例如,一家云計(jì)算服務(wù)提供商為多個(gè)企業(yè)客戶提供云服務(wù)器租賃服務(wù),通過部署跨平臺防御CC軟件,可以確保各個(gè)客戶的服務(wù)器不受CC攻擊的影響,提高平臺的安全性和可靠性。
跨平臺防御CC軟件的優(yōu)勢
統(tǒng)一管理:跨平臺防御CC軟件可以在不同的操作系統(tǒng)和網(wǎng)絡(luò)環(huán)境下進(jìn)行統(tǒng)一的管理和配置。管理員只需要在一個(gè)管理界面上就可以對所有的防護(hù)節(jié)點(diǎn)進(jìn)行監(jiān)控和設(shè)置,大大提高了管理效率。例如,一家跨國企業(yè)在全球多個(gè)地區(qū)擁有不同操作系統(tǒng)的服務(wù)器,通過使用跨平臺防御CC軟件,管理員可以在總部的管理中心對所有服務(wù)器的CC防護(hù)進(jìn)行統(tǒng)一管理,無需在每個(gè)地區(qū)的服務(wù)器上單獨(dú)進(jìn)行配置。
兼容性強(qiáng):由于能夠支持多種操作系統(tǒng)和網(wǎng)絡(luò)架構(gòu),跨平臺防御CC軟件具有很強(qiáng)的兼容性。無論是傳統(tǒng)的物理服務(wù)器還是新興的云服務(wù)器,都可以輕松部署和使用。例如,一家企業(yè)在進(jìn)行數(shù)字化轉(zhuǎn)型的過程中,可能會(huì)同時(shí)使用Windows和Linux服務(wù)器,并且部分業(yè)務(wù)遷移到了云計(jì)算平臺上??缙脚_防御CC軟件可以無縫兼容這些不同的環(huán)境,為企業(yè)提供全面的CC防護(hù)。
實(shí)時(shí)響應(yīng):跨平臺防御CC軟件可以實(shí)時(shí)監(jiān)測網(wǎng)絡(luò)流量,一旦發(fā)現(xiàn)CC攻擊,能夠立即采取攔截措施。這種實(shí)時(shí)響應(yīng)能力可以有效減少攻擊對服務(wù)器造成的影響,保障業(yè)務(wù)的連續(xù)性。例如,當(dāng)一個(gè)網(wǎng)站遭受CC攻擊時(shí),跨平臺防御CC軟件可以在瞬間識別出攻擊流量,并將其攔截,確保網(wǎng)站能夠繼續(xù)正常響應(yīng)合法用戶的請求。
跨平臺防御CC軟件面臨的挑戰(zhàn)
技術(shù)更新?lián)Q代快:CC攻擊技術(shù)不斷發(fā)展和演變,新的攻擊手段層出不窮??缙脚_防御CC軟件需要不斷更新和升級其防護(hù)技術(shù),以應(yīng)對日益復(fù)雜的攻擊。例如,一些攻擊者開始采用更加隱蔽的攻擊方式,如使用代理服務(wù)器、分布式攻擊等,傳統(tǒng)的防護(hù)技術(shù)可能無法有效識別和攔截這些攻擊。因此,軟件開發(fā)商需要投入大量的研發(fā)資源,不斷改進(jìn)和優(yōu)化軟件的防護(hù)算法。
誤判和漏判問題:在實(shí)際應(yīng)用中,跨平臺防御CC軟件可能會(huì)出現(xiàn)誤判和漏判的情況。誤判是指將正常的用戶請求誤判為攻擊流量,從而導(dǎo)致合法用戶無法訪問服務(wù)器;漏判則是指未能識別出真正的攻擊流量,使服務(wù)器受到攻擊。這兩種情況都會(huì)對業(yè)務(wù)造成不利影響。例如,當(dāng)一個(gè)網(wǎng)站舉辦大型促銷活動(dòng)時(shí),可能會(huì)有大量的合法用戶同時(shí)訪問,此時(shí)軟件可能會(huì)將這些正常的請求誤判為CC攻擊,導(dǎo)致部分用戶無法正常訪問網(wǎng)站。
性能影響:跨平臺防御CC軟件需要對網(wǎng)絡(luò)流量進(jìn)行實(shí)時(shí)監(jiān)測和分析,這會(huì)消耗一定的服務(wù)器資源,可能會(huì)對服務(wù)器的性能產(chǎn)生影響。特別是在高并發(fā)的情況下,軟件的性能開銷可能會(huì)更加明顯。例如,當(dāng)一個(gè)游戲服務(wù)器同時(shí)有大量玩家在線時(shí),部署的跨平臺防御CC軟件可能會(huì)占用部分服務(wù)器資源,導(dǎo)致游戲的響應(yīng)速度變慢。
多平臺適配問題:雖然跨平臺防御CC軟件聲稱能夠支持多種操作系統(tǒng)和網(wǎng)絡(luò)架構(gòu),但在實(shí)際的適配過程中,可能會(huì)遇到一些問題。不同的操作系統(tǒng)和硬件環(huán)境可能會(huì)對軟件的運(yùn)行產(chǎn)生影響,導(dǎo)致軟件的性能不穩(wěn)定或者出現(xiàn)兼容性問題。例如,在某些特定版本的Linux操作系統(tǒng)上,軟件可能會(huì)出現(xiàn)無法正常啟動(dòng)或者部分功能無法使用的情況。
應(yīng)對挑戰(zhàn)的策略
加強(qiáng)技術(shù)研發(fā):軟件開發(fā)商應(yīng)加大研發(fā)投入,不斷跟蹤和研究最新的CC攻擊技術(shù),及時(shí)更新和升級軟件的防護(hù)算法??梢圆捎孟冗M(jìn)的機(jī)器學(xué)習(xí)和人工智能技術(shù),提高軟件的智能識別能力,減少誤判和漏判的發(fā)生。例如,通過對大量的攻擊樣本進(jìn)行深度學(xué)習(xí),讓軟件能夠自動(dòng)識別出各種新型的CC攻擊模式。
優(yōu)化性能:通過優(yōu)化軟件的代碼結(jié)構(gòu)和算法,減少軟件對服務(wù)器資源的消耗。可以采用分布式架構(gòu)和多線程技術(shù),提高軟件的處理能力和并發(fā)性能。例如,將軟件的監(jiān)測和分析功能分布到多個(gè)節(jié)點(diǎn)上進(jìn)行處理,減輕單個(gè)服務(wù)器的負(fù)擔(dān)。
完善適配機(jī)制:在軟件的開發(fā)過程中,應(yīng)充分考慮不同操作系統(tǒng)和硬件環(huán)境的差異,進(jìn)行全面的兼容性測試。建立完善的適配機(jī)制,及時(shí)解決在不同平臺上出現(xiàn)的問題。例如,針對不同版本的操作系統(tǒng),提供相應(yīng)的軟件版本和配置方案。
加強(qiáng)用戶培訓(xùn):對軟件的用戶進(jìn)行培訓(xùn),讓他們了解軟件的功能和使用方法,以及如何正確配置軟件以提高防護(hù)效果。同時(shí),提供及時(shí)的技術(shù)支持和售后服務(wù),幫助用戶解決在使用過程中遇到的問題。例如,定期舉辦用戶培訓(xùn)課程,解答用戶的疑問,提供技術(shù)指導(dǎo)。
跨平臺防御CC軟件在網(wǎng)絡(luò)安全領(lǐng)域具有重要的應(yīng)用價(jià)值,能夠?yàn)椴煌脚_和網(wǎng)絡(luò)環(huán)境提供有效的CC攻擊防護(hù)。然而,軟件在應(yīng)用過程中也面臨著諸多挑戰(zhàn),需要軟件開發(fā)商和用戶共同努力,采取有效的應(yīng)對策略,不斷提高軟件的性能和防護(hù)能力,以保障網(wǎng)絡(luò)的安全和穩(wěn)定運(yùn)行。